Rates & Payments · 9
| Plane | Role | Access | Cadence |
|---|---|---|---|
| Hospital Price Transparency MRFs | Primary source of hospital negotiated rates by payer and plan. Per-hospital discovery, wildly inconsistent schemas — the hardest and most valuable plane in the registry. | probe | annual |
| Payer Transparency in Coverage MRFs | Payer-side view of negotiated rates. Enormous files; the cross-check against hospital-published MRFs and the way to see what a payer pays competitors. | bulk | monthly |
| Medicare Physician & Other Practitioners PUF | Actuals: services, average billed, allowed, and paid per NPI per code. Populates the actuals table and grounds every benchmark in observed volume. | bulk | annual |
| Medicare Physician Fee Schedule (PFS) | The denominator. Percent-of-Medicare is the lingua franca of rate negotiation; without PFS no commercial rate is interpretable. | bulk | annual |
| Hospital Outpatient PPS Addenda (OPPS) | Outpatient Medicare benchmark by APC. The hospital-outpatient counterpart to PFS. | bulk | quarterly |
| IPPS / MS-DRG payment files | Inpatient Medicare benchmark. DRG weights plus wage-index adjustment are required to make any inpatient case-rate comparison honest. | bulk | annual |
| Clinical Lab, ASC, and DMEPOS fee schedules | Benchmarks for the ancillary settings that fall outside PFS and OPPS. Frequently where the largest unexamined rate gaps sit. | bulk | quarterly |
| Medicare Hospital Provider PUFs (Inpatient & Outpatient) | Hospital-level actuals keyed by CCN. The facility analogue of the practitioner PUF. | bulk | annual |
| HCRIS hospital cost reports | Cost structure and payer mix by facility. Turns a rate argument into a margin argument — the only plane that shows what care actually costs the provider. | bulk | quarterly |
Codes · 5
| Plane | Role | Access | Cadence |
|---|---|---|---|
| HCPCS Level II | Public code set for supplies, drugs, and non-physician services. Freely redistributable — carries descriptors we may show verbatim. | bulk | quarterly |
| CPT (licensed) | The dominant procedure vocabulary. LICENSED — descriptor text may not be redistributed without an AMA agreement. Thalarx ships its own plain-language descriptions (packages/reference-data/descriptors.ts) until a license is in hand. | cite | annual |
| ICD-10-CM / ICD-10-PCS | Diagnosis and inpatient procedure vocabulary. Required to interpret DRG assignment and case-mix arguments. | bulk | annual |
| NCCI edits and Medically Unlikely Edits | Which code pairs may be billed together and at what unit ceiling. Distinguishes a genuine underpayment from a claim that was never payable as billed. | bulk | quarterly |
| Groupers (MS-DRG, APC, APR-DRG) | Maps coded encounters to payment groups. Without grouper logic, inpatient and outpatient rate comparison is guesswork. | bulk | annual |
Provider Identity · 2
| Plane | Role | Access | Cadence |
|---|---|---|---|
| NPPES | Identity spine. Resolves an org name plus state into the NPI roster that defines a tenant footprint — the first call made at onboarding. | api | monthly |
| POS / CCN crosswalk | Bridges NPI to CCN to facility. The join that lets practitioner-keyed and facility-keyed planes describe the same organization. | bulk | quarterly |
Quality · 5
| Plane | Role | Access | Cadence |
|---|---|---|---|
| CMS Care Compare | Public star ratings and measure-level quality data. The most widely recognized quality currency in a payer conversation. | api | quarterly |
| HRRP / HAC / VBP penalty programs | Penalty and incentive standing. Converts quality position into a dollar figure Medicare already assigned. | bulk | annual |
| STS National Database | Cardiac surgery outcomes at specialty depth. Where a cardiac program's leverage actually lives; cited rather than bulk-ingested. | cite | annual |
| SRTR | Transplant program outcomes. Small number of tenants, but for those tenants it is the decisive quality plane. | cite | biannual |
| Hospital rankings and recognitions | Reputational marks. Weak evidence analytically, real leverage rhetorically — carried as citations, never as computed quality. | cite | annual |
Disputes & Enforcement · 2
| Plane | Role | Access | Cadence |
|---|---|---|---|
| Federal IDR Public Use File | No Surprises Act arbitration outcomes: who filed, who won, awards against QPA. Populates disputes and is the strongest single negotiating exhibit. | bulk | quarterly |
| Payer policy watchtower | Detects payer policy changes before they hit remittance. Per-payer crawl with change detection; the early-warning plane. | probe | continuous |
